Description

This security bulletin contains information about 2 vulnerabilities.


1) NULL pointer dereference (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-54989)

CWE-ID: CWE-476 - NULL Pointer Dereference

C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:N/VI:N/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Green


The vulnerability allows a remote attacker to per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.

The vulnerability exists due to a NULL pointer dereference error within the parsing of XDR messages. A remote attacker can pass specially crafted data to the application and perform a denial of service (DoS) attack.


2) Improper Check for Unusual or Exceptional Conditions (CVE-ID: CVE-2025-24975)

CWE-ID: CWE-754 - Improper Check for Unusual or Exceptional Conditions

CVSSv4: C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:P/PR:L/UI:N/VC:L/VI:N/VA:L/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Clear


The vulnerability allows a remote user to gain access to sensitive information.

The vulnerability exists due to improper error handling when using ExtConnPool. A remote user can gain unauthorized access an encrypted database or crash the application.
